These Crispy Buffalo Cauliflower Poppers are sure to cure any buffalo wing craving, all while getting in your veggies! These cauliflower poppers are baked not fried, making them a healthier option, all while being crispy and delicious!

Ingredients

  • 1 head Cauliflower, cut into bite-sized pieces (about 4 cups)
  • 3/4 cup Water
  • 3/4 cup Oat flour [1]
  • 1/2 tsp Garlic powder
  • 1/2 tsp Salt
  • 1/4 ts Pepper
  • 1 cup Buffalo sauce
  • 1 tbs Honey

Method

  1. The estimated total time to make this recipe is 25-30 Minutes.
  2. Preheat oven to 450 degrees. Line a baking sheet pan with foil and spray with cooking spray.
  3. Prepare the batter for the cauliflower by combining the water, oat flour, and seasonings in a medium bowl. Mix until batter is combined, (it will look like pancake mix).
